Output e72b912bd8a38c4e2ed28296d23cd041d32cc8089f2955a2fc3773936ffb1506:1

value
12964043
script pubkey
OP_0 OP_PUSHBYTES_20 422a833bcaeb0eeed9a5db41f0661c1bf4688bcd
address
bc1qgg4gxw72av8wakd9mdqlqesur06x3z7dfvefz6
transaction
e72b912bd8a38c4e2ed28296d23cd041d32cc8089f2955a2fc3773936ffb1506
confirmations
62211
spent
true